Why 60% of Canadian Consumers Will Pay More for Sustainable Products?

The most compelling reason to embrace a net-zero supply chain is not found in environmental reports, but in your customers’ wallets. The narrative that sustainability is purely a cost center collapses when confronted with clear market data. In Canada, a significant and growing segment of the population actively seeks out, and is willing to pay more for, products from companies with demonstrable environmental credentials. This creates a direct financial incentive—a “green premium”—that manufacturers can strategically capture.

The numbers are stark. Recent research reveals that 62% of Canadians are willing to pay a 20% or more premium for sustainably produced goods. This isn’t a fringe movement; it’s a mainstream market force. This willingness is particularly strong in major urban centers like Toronto and Vancouver, where environmental consciousness directly influences purchasing decisions. For a manufacturer, this means that a product with a verified carbon-neutral or circular-economy story is not just a product; it’s a premium offering that can command higher margins.

How to Get B-Corp Certified in Canada: A Step-by-Step Roadmap?

While consumer demand for sustainability is strong, it’s also met with healthy skepticism. Vague claims of being “green” are no longer sufficient. Canadian consumers and, increasingly, B2B partners, demand proof. B-Corp certification is one of the most rigorous and globally recognized standards for verifying a company’s entire social and environmental performance. For a Canadian manufacturer, it serves as a powerful, third-party validation that cuts through the noise of greenwashing and builds immediate trust.

The journey to becoming a B-Corp is a comprehensive audit of your business. It’s not a simple checklist. The process involves the B Impact Assessment (BIA), a detailed questionnaire that evaluates your company’s impact on its workers, community, environment, and customers. According to BDC’s certification guide, achieving a minimum score of 80 points on this assessment is required for certification. This score is a benchmark of verified performance, proving that your business is meeting high standards of social and environmental responsibility.

Solar vs. Geothermal: Which Retrofit Saves More for Commercial Buildings?

Achieving a net-zero supply chain inevitably involves addressing the physical infrastructure of your manufacturing plant or warehouse. Energy consumption is often the largest source of operational emissions and a significant line item on the balance sheet. Retrofitting your commercial buildings with renewable energy systems like solar or geothermal is a capital-intensive decision, but one that offers profound long-term profitability through drastically reduced energy bills and insulation from volatile energy prices.

The choice between solar and geothermal in Canada is highly dependent on geography, available space, and operational needs. Solar Photovoltaic (PV) Systems: These are often more straightforward to install, especially on large, flat warehouse roofs. Their effectiveness is highest in provinces with high sun exposure, like Alberta and Saskatchewan. The primary costs are the panels and inverters, with decreasing prices making ROI more attractive. However, their output is intermittent and requires either battery storage or grid reliance for 24/7 operations. Geothermal Heat Pump Systems: These systems leverage the stable temperature of the earth to provide highly efficient heating and cooling. They are more expensive to install due to the need for extensive underground drilling (for vertical loops) or excavation (for horizontal loops). However, their key advantage is consistency; they operate at high efficiency regardless of weather or time of day, providing a stable and predictable energy source year-round. This makes them ideal for facilities with consistent heating and cooling demands.

The financial viability of these projects in Canada is significantly enhanced by a web of government incentives. A savvy manufacturer doesn’t just evaluate the technology; they evaluate the “stacked” incentives available. This is a critical exercise in regulatory arbitrage—using government programs to de-risk and accelerate the return on investment.

  • Apply for funding from the Canada Infrastructure Bank for large-scale projects (over $20 million).
  • Access provincial programs like BC Hydro’s Business Energy Saving Incentives for solar projects.
  • Leverage rebates from bodies like Efficiency Manitoba for geothermal system installations.
  • Combine these with the federal Accelerated Capital Cost Allowance for rapid tax depreciation on clean energy equipment.
  • Factor in future savings from the rising carbon tax, which is set to hit $170/tonne by 2030.

The Marketing Mistake That Can Ruin Your Eco-Friendly Reputation

After investing significant capital and effort into building a sustainable supply chain and achieving certifications like B-Corp, the final step is communicating this value to the market. This is also where many companies make a fatal error: greenwashing. Greenwashing is the practice of making misleading or unsubstantiated claims about the environmental benefits of a product, service, or company. In Canada, this is not just a reputational risk; it’s a legal one, policed by the Competition Bureau.

As B Lab Canada, the organization behind B-Corp in Canada, states, credibility is paramount. They note that certified companies must “meet rigorous standards of social and environmental performance, legally expand their corporate responsibilities to include consideration of stakeholder interests.” This highlights the gap between genuine commitment and superficial marketing. The biggest mistake a manufacturer can make is to overstate their achievements or use vague, undefined terms like “eco-friendly,” “natural,” or “green” without specific, verifiable proof. This practice erodes trust instantly and can undo years of hard work.

Contrasting authentic and misleading environmental marketing approaches

The contrast between authentic and misleading marketing is stark. Authentic communication is rooted in transparency, data, and third-party verification. It’s about being honest about the journey, including what has been achieved and what is still being worked on. Misleading marketing hides behind vague language and imagery, creating a false impression that can quickly unravel under public scrutiny.

To avoid this pitfall, Canadian manufacturers must adopt a communication strategy based on radical transparency. Every environmental claim must be backed by data and, where possible, certified by a reputable third party. This approach not only protects the company’s reputation but also strengthens it, building deep, lasting trust with consumers who are increasingly adept at spotting inauthenticity.

Your Greenwashing Shield: A Compliance Checklist

  1. Verify All Claims: Ensure every environmental statement is backed by third-party certification (e.g., B-Corp, CarbonNeutral) or clear, accessible data.
  2. Avoid Vague Language: Eliminate ambiguous terms like ‘eco-friendly’. Instead, use specific metrics (e.g., ‘Made with 50% recycled plastic’).
  3. Document Your Data: Before claiming ‘carbon neutrality’, have complete supply chain emissions data documented and ready for inspection.
  4. Use ‘Made in Canada’ Properly: This claim should only be used when the last substantial transformation of the product occurred domestically, as per Competition Bureau guidelines.
  5. Disclose Limitations: Be transparent about partial sustainability. If only the packaging is sustainable, state that clearly (e.g., ‘Recyclable packaging’).

How to Forecast the Impact of the Rising Carbon Tax on Your Logistics?

For any Canadian manufacturer, logistics and transportation are a major operational cost and a significant source of emissions. The federal carbon pricing system, designed to increase predictably over time, represents one of the most direct financial pressures to decarbonize. Viewing this tax merely as a cost to be absorbed is a strategic error. Instead, it should be treated as a critical variable for forecasting future operational expenses and identifying where to prioritize investment in supply chain efficiency.

The financial incentive to act is clear and escalating. The Canadian government’s climate plan dictates a clear trajectory for the price on pollution. Projections show that federal carbon pricing will reach $170 per tonne of CO2 equivalent by 2030. For a manufacturer heavily reliant on road freight and fossil-fuel-powered operations, this represents a massive and predictable increase in future costs. Forecasting this impact is the first step toward mitigating it.

This involves creating a detailed model of your current supply chain, quantifying fuel consumption across all modes of transport, and then projecting the added cost based on the carbon tax schedule. This exercise will immediately highlight the most carbon-intensive—and therefore, most financially vulnerable—lanes and activities in your network. The complexity is compounded by Canada’s provincial patchwork of carbon pricing systems, as some provinces have their own systems while others use the federal backstop.

A comparative analysis of provincial systems is crucial for any national supply chain, as explained by this breakdown of carbon pricing across Canada. Understanding these nuances allows for more accurate forecasting and strategic decisions, such as re-routing, consolidating shipments, or locating distribution centers.

Provincial Carbon Pricing System Variance
Province System Type 2024 Rate (Equivalent) 2030 Projection
British Columbia Carbon Tax $65/tonne $170/tonne
Quebec Cap-and-Trade Market-based Linked to California
Alberta Hybrid TIER $65/tonne $170/tonne
Ontario Federal Backstop $65/tonne $170/tonne

By forecasting the financial impact, you can build a powerful business case for investments in fleet electrification, route optimization software, or shifting to lower-emission transport modes like rail. The savings from avoiding the future carbon tax become the ROI for these green logistics projects, turning a regulatory threat into a catalyst for profitable innovation.

How to Retrofit Lighting to Cut Warehouse Energy Bills by 20%?

While large-scale projects like solar or geothermal offer significant long-term gains, some of the most profitable steps toward a net-zero supply chain are far less complex. For manufacturers with large warehouse or production facilities, lighting represents a constant operational cost and an area ripe for high-ROI efficiency gains. Retrofitting outdated lighting systems with modern LED technology is often one of the quickest and most financially compelling sustainability investments a company can make.

The potential savings are often underestimated. While the title suggests a 20% cut, the reality can be much more dramatic. According to official data, Natural Resources Canada reports potential energy savings of 40-50% when replacing traditional lighting with smart LED systems. This level of savings can have a payback period of as little as 1-3 years, making it an incredibly attractive project from a CFO’s perspective. The “smart” component is key; this isn’t just about changing bulbs.

Modern warehouse interior showcasing LED lighting upgrade with energy monitoring

Modern systems go beyond simple illumination. The technology involves integrating LEDs with a network of sensors and controls. IoT-enabled systems with occupancy sensors ensure lights are only on in actively used areas, while daylight harvesting sensors automatically dim artificial lights when sufficient natural light is available. This intelligent management is what pushes savings from the 20-30% range to the 40-50% mark, directly boosting the bottom line.

As with larger retrofits, a host of Canadian incentive programs exist to further shorten the payback period. “Incentive stacking” is a crucial strategy here. A project in British Columbia, for example, could benefit from several programs simultaneously:

  • First, an energy audit establishes a baseline for measuring savings.
  • An application to BC Hydro’s Business Energy Saving Incentives can cover a significant portion of the project cost.
  • The federal Accelerated Capital Cost Allowance provides immediate tax benefits on the investment.
  • The verified reduction in energy consumption also leads to direct savings on carbon tax obligations.

This specific, measurable, and financially lucrative project is often the perfect “first step” for a manufacturer, delivering a quick win that builds momentum and internal support for a broader net-zero strategy.
